首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Yahoo Gemini API Python获取报表的示例?

Yahoo Gemini API是雅虎广告平台提供的一组API,用于管理和优化广告活动。通过使用Python编程语言,可以使用Yahoo Gemini API获取报表数据。

示例代码如下:

代码语言:python
代码运行次数:0
复制
import requests
import json

# 设置API访问凭证
client_id = "YOUR_CLIENT_ID"
client_secret = "YOUR_CLIENT_SECRET"
access_token = "YOUR_ACCESS_TOKEN"

# 设置API请求的URL
url = "https://api.gemini.yahoo.com/v3/rest/reports/custom"

# 设置请求头部信息
headers = {
    "Authorization": "Bearer " + access_token,
    "Content-Type": "application/json"
}

# 设置报表请求参数
payload = {
    "cube": "performance_stats",
    "fields": ["Ad ID", "Ad name", "Impressions", "Clicks", "Cost"],
    "filters": {
        "Date": {
            "from": "2022-01-01",
            "to": "2022-01-31"
        }
    }
}

# 发送API请求
response = requests.post(url, headers=headers, data=json.dumps(payload))

# 解析API响应
if response.status_code == 200:
    report_data = response.json()
    # 处理报表数据
    # ...
else:
    print("API request failed with status code:", response.status_code)

在上述示例中,需要替换以下信息:

  • YOUR_CLIENT_ID:你的Yahoo Gemini API客户端ID
  • YOUR_CLIENT_SECRET:你的Yahoo Gemini API客户端密钥
  • YOUR_ACCESS_TOKEN:你的访问令牌(通过OAuth 2.0授权流程获取)

该示例使用了Yahoo Gemini API的/v3/rest/reports/custom端点来获取自定义报表数据。请求头部包含了授权信息,请求体中指定了报表的维度、指标和筛选条件。

根据具体需求,你可以根据Yahoo Gemini API文档自定义报表请求参数,并在代码中进行相应的修改。

请注意,以上示例仅为演示目的,实际使用时需要根据实际情况进行适当的错误处理、数据处理和结果展示等操作。

关于Yahoo Gemini API的更多信息,你可以访问腾讯云的相关文档页面:Yahoo Gemini API

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

基于python图像处理API使用示例

cv.Laplacian() 拉普拉斯算子更容易受到噪声扰动,所以经常对要处理图像首先进行一个高斯模糊,然后再进行拉普拉斯算子边缘提取,而且在一些场景中会把这两步合并成为一步,就是我们经常听说...cv.connectedComponents() 二值图像联通组件寻找 cv.connectedComponentsWithStats() 二值图像连通组件状态统计 cv.findContours() 获取二值图像轮廓拓扑信息...cv.getStructuringElement() 获取结构元素 cv.morphologyEx() 形态学操作 开操作可以删除二值图像中小干扰块,降低图像二值化之后噪点过多问题 操作可以填充二值图像中孔洞区域...Image ImageFont.truetype("china.ttf", size=30) 加载图像字体库 ImageDraw.Draw() 绘图 draw.text() 图像上添加水印 到此这篇关于基于python...图像处理API使用示例文章就介绍到这了,更多相关python 图像处理API内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!

1.1K20

带有 Python REST Web 服务示例 REST API 快速入门指南

2.请求动词 这些定义了访问资源方式,客户端想要用它们做什么是用请求动词指定,这些是基本方法 GET:这将用于从 TGS Web 应用程序数据存储中获取文章。...创建 API 端点和 REST 方法 接下来,我们需要创建 api 端点和所需 REST 方法,如下所示。 GET 方法将在文章列表中搜索请求类别,如果找到则返回数据以及响应代码 200 OK。...api.add_resource(Article, "/category/") TGS.run(debug=True,port=8080) 完整 REST 示例程序...TGS = Flask(__name__) api = Api(TGS) articles = [ { "category": "python", "views...* Debugger PIN: 145-292-899 * Running on http://127.0.0.1:8080/ (Press CTRL+C to quit) 1.从TGSpython类中获取文章

2.2K00
  • python接口自动化21-规范API接口文档示例

    运气好一点测试小伙伴可能厚着脸皮找开发要过接口文档,然而拿过来接口文档不规范,也是看一脸懵,那么规范接口文档到底是啥样呢? ?...一、接口名称: QQ号码测凶吉 二、接口描述: 接口地址:http://japi.juhe.cn/qqevaluate/qq 返回格式:json 请求方式:get post 请求示例:http://japi.juhe.cn...五、 JSON返回示例: { "error_code": 0,//返回状态码 "reason": "success",//返回原因 "result": {//返回实体内容...七、Python代码请求示例: Appkey参数需要注册申请,才能调用,原接口地址:[https://www.juhe.cn/docs/api/id/166](https://www.juhe.cn/docs.../api/id/166) 如果key参数不对,是不会请求成功

    3.5K90

    使用谷歌 Gemini API 构建自己 ChatGPT(教程一)

    在本文中,我们将获取免费Google API密钥、安装必要依赖项以及编写代码来构建超越传统文本交互智能聊天机器人过程。...生成 Gemini API key 要访问 Gemini API 并开始使用其功能,我们可以通过在 Google MakerSuite 注册来获取免费 Google API 密钥。...从侧边栏中点击“获取 API 密钥”链接,并单击“在新项目中创建 API 密钥”按钮生成密钥。 复制生成 API 密钥。 安装依赖 请注意,使用Python 3.9.0 版本。...配置API密钥 首先: 将从MakerSuite获取Google API密钥初始化为名为GOOGLE_API_KEY环境变量。...生成文本和安全性:通过示例代码展示了如何使用 Gemini 模型生成文本响应,并且模型内置安全功能可以防止不当查询,如入侵电子邮件或制造武器请求。

    8810

    叫板GPT-4Gemini,我做了一个聊天网页,可图片输入,附教程

    其实,可以去深入学习一下文档:https://ai.google.dev/docs Gemini 构建应用程序所需所有信息都可以在这个网站查到,包括Python、Android(Kotlin)、Node.js...我们直接看Python 快速入门指南: https://ai.google.dev/tutorials/python_quickstart 更省事儿是直接从这个官方示例中copy代码: https:/...='这里填写上一步获取api' genai.configure(api_key=GOOGLE_API_KEY) model = genai.GenerativeModel('gemini-pro')...,加个域名就OK了 这里参考了这位大佬代码:https://github.com/meryemsakin/GeminiGradioApp 我修改了源代码中GOOGLE_API_KEY获取方式并加了登陆认证...不定期下线""" GOOGLE_API_KEY='这里填写上一步获取api' AVATAR_IMAGES = ( None, "image.png" ) def preprocess_stop_sequences

    1.3K10

    Python使用免费天气API,获取全球任意地区天气情况

    选型API: 天气API中有大把免费api,如:国内心知天气,国际雅虎,还有今天主角:wunderground 最终选择了wunderground,原因:1,需求是全球任意地区(国内API请求国外地区需要收费才能访问...), 2.wunderground提供是信息最全,最丰富天气api.雅虎提供天气API信息非常之简略....直入主题: 官方API文档 这里免费api只是说测试账号每天有500次免费请求,要是公司需求大的话,那么就需要付费了.官网价格 准备工作,你需要在官网注册一个账号,然后随意打开一个API文档, 你会见到.... python代码: #!...然后在方法 get_forecast_10day(),get_history(), get_history_10day()封装了一下,原因是官网不同api获取天气信息所叫名称不一样(变量名) 这样用起来有点麻烦

    3K20

    使用LangChain和Gemini总结文章

    我们演示如何结合 LangChain 和 Google Gemini LLM 来总结互联网上博客文章和文章。...在继续本教程之前,请确保你已从 Google AI Studio 获取API 密钥。 此应用程序旨在总结基于网络文章,提供其内容简洁概述。...步骤 2:导入模块 首先导入必要 Python 模块。这些导入包括来自 LangChain 和 Google Generative AI 类和函数,它们对于构建我们应用程序至关重要。...下面代码段中提供 URL 只是一个示例;你可以随意将其替换为要总结任何文章 URL。获取内容并将其存储起来以供进一步处理。...您可以在下面找到摘要完整代码: ### Install required modules and set the envvar for Gemini API Key #pip install google.generativeai

    16410

    Gemini Pro 模型初学者指南

    一.什么是Gemini? 上个月,谷歌宣布推出 Gemini 最新、最强大的人工智能模型,旨在与 OpenAI GPT 正面交锋。...GoogleAI Studio 允许您导出许多流行编程语言代码,包括 Python、 JavaScript 和其他语言。 三.如何使用Goohle AI Studio?...前往 Google AI 网站并使用您 Google 帐户登录。 单击“在 Google AI Studio 中获取 API 密钥”后,您将被重定向到我们将创建第一个提示主页。...Gemini Pro 与 Gemini Pro Vision 目前,Vertex AI Gemini API 和 Google AI Studio 支持以下模型: Gemini Pro: 用于自然语言任务...选择 Gemini Pro Vision 进行多模式提示 好,对于这个示例,我们将切换到Gemini Pro Vision模型并编写由文本和下面的图像组成多模式提示: Gemini 将处理文本提示,

    26410

    Python 实战之量化交易

    举个例子,Gemini 交易所公开行情 API 就可以通过下面这种简单 HTTP GET 请求,来获取最近比特币对美元价格和最近成交量。...交易系统各模块分工 行情模块主要获取市场行情数据,通常也负责获取交易账户状态。 策略模块主要订阅市场数据,根据设定算法发出买、卖指令给执行模块。...Python 量化交易 算法交易一个基本需求,就是高效处理数据,数据处理是 Python 强项,特别是 Numpy+Pandas 组合,让算法交易开发者效率直线上升。...此外, Python 是各行各业广泛使用编程语言,越来越多投资机构交易部门,都开始使用 Python,因此对优秀 Python 开发者产生了更多需求,自然也让学习 Python 成了更有意义投资...举几个例子吧: 1、Gemini 交易所 BTC 对 USD ticker 接口: GET https://api.gemini.com/v1/pubticker/btcusd 这里 GET 是动词

    4.5K12

    使用谷歌 Gemini API 与 langchain 结合构建自己 ChatBot(二)

    使用谷歌 Gemini API 与 langchain 结合构建自己 ChatBot(二) 上一篇文章 使用谷歌 Gemini API 构建自己 Chat(教程一) 我们介绍了 Gemini 是什么...,以及如何使用Gemini 构建一个多模态聊天场景示例。...可以通过调用response.content获取生成响应。 在下面的代码中,我们构建了一个最简单查询。...生成文本和安全性:通过示例代码展示了如何使用 Gemini 模型生成文本响应,并且模型内置安全功能可以防止不当查询,如入侵电子邮件或制造武器请求。...最后,文章展示了如何使用Streamlit框架与Gemini模型结合,构建一个类似ChatGPT聊天应用程序,并通过示例代码展示了具体实现步骤。

    13010

    LLM DevOps 平台:加速大模型应用开发 | 开源日报 No.269

    主要功能和优势包括: 开源 AGPL 许可证 可自行托管且易部署 具备 Docker 和 Ansible 支持 清晰、适用移动设备界面设计 仅需用户名和密码即可注册登录 用户头像支持 google-gemini.../cookbookhttps://github.com/google-gemini/cookbook Stars: 3.3k License: Apache-2.0 cookbook 是 Gemini...API 指南和示例集合。...该项目主要功能、关键特性、核心优势包括: 提供 Gemini API 指南和示例 包括快速入门教程,展示如何编写提示以及使用 API 不同功能 提供可构建实际示例 支持多模态 Gemini 模型,...可以无缝地跨文本、图像、代码和音频进行推理 可用于开发各种应用程序 支持多种官方 SDK:Python, Node.js, Dart (Flutter), Android, Swift, Go linyiLYi

    31510

    使用Python轻松获取股票&基金数据

    代码语法符合 PEP8 规范, 数据接口命名统一; 最佳支持 Python 3.7.5 及其以上版本; 提供最佳文档支持, 每个数据接口提供详细说明和示例, 只需要复制粘贴就可以下载数据; 持续维护由于目标网页变化而导致部分数据接口运行异常问题...附国内外金融数据接口大全 findatapy - 获取彭博终端,Quandl和雅虎财经数据 googlefinance - 从谷歌财经获取实时股票价格 yahoo-finance - 从雅虎财经下载股票报价...,历史价格,产品信息和财务报表 pandas-datareader - 从多个数据源获取经济/金融时间序列,包括谷歌财经,雅虎财经,圣路易斯联储(FRED),OECD, Fama/French,世界银行...coinmarketcap - 从coinmarketcap获取数字货币数据 after-hours - 获取美股盘前和盘后市场价格 bronto-python - 整合Bronto API接口 pytdx...alpaca-trade-api - 从Alpaca平台获取股票实时报价和历史数据,并提供交易接口交易美股 metatrader5 - 集成Python和MQL5交易平台,适合外汇交易 akshare

    6.5K31

    数字货币量化交易之黄金指标算法【Python

    实时绘图,并检查我们信号是否准确。 在本文中,我不会过多地介绍有关代码和API细节,你可以在下面的文章中 了解 如何用Python获取实时加密货币市场数据。现在我们可以开始编码了!...5、获取实时市场数据 现在,所需不同软件包已上传。我们将以BTC-USD交易对为例,通过Yahoo Finance API设置导入。 可以扩展需要法币以及加密货币选项。...调用Yahoo Finance API时需要按顺序传入三个参数: 交易对代码(1) 开始日期+结束日期或期间(2) 间隔(3) 在我们示例中,交易对代码(参数1)将为BTC-USD对。...6、可用时间间隔 这里我想快速介绍一下可以使用yahoo finance API设置不同间隔。...我们将需要创建以下计算字段: MA(5) MA(20) 为此,我们将使用Python中包含滚动函数来获取n个最新周期平均值。关于MA(5),我们将在最近5个90分钟周期内应用我们策略。

    3K30
    领券